Roboterforum Willkommen Gast. Bitte einloggen oder registrieren.
Haben Sie Ihre Aktivierungs E-Mail übersehen?
07. September 2010, 01:32:17
Übersicht Hilfe Suche Kalender Einloggen Registrieren
News: >> Roboterprogrammierer gesucht !? <<

Roboterforum für Industrieroboter Anwender  |  Allgemeines zum Thema Industrieroboter  |  Roboterforum allgemein (Moderatoren: Sven Weyer, rmac, Iceberg)  |  Thema: Abstandsmessung 0 Mitglieder und 1 Gast betrachten dieses Thema. « vorheriges nächstes »
Seiten: [1] Nach unten Drucken
Autor Thema: Abstandsmessung  (Gelesen 899 mal)
EddiFox
Neuling
*
Offline Offline

Geschlecht: Männlich
Beiträge: 8



« am: 28. Februar 2009, 15:35:09 »

Hi,

Ich suche eine neue Lösung für eine genaue Abstandsmessung einer
rotierenden Polierscheibe. Momentan machen wir das mit
einer Berechnung, aber das ist nicht gerade die genaueste Art und Weise.
Sozusagen Pi*Daumen.
Es sind leider zuviele Faktoren davon abhängig wie schnell/langsam
die Scheibe abnutzt, z.b Drehzahl, Poliermittel, Artikel, Bearbeitungsschritte...

Mein Ziel ist es, in bestimmten Intervallen eine Echtheitsmessen durchzuführen,
in Form von Ultraschall, oder Laser oder Rollenschalter....
Oder was ist von Wirbelstromsensoren zu halten?

Schonmal jemand von Euch so etwas realisiert bzw kann mir dazu
ein paar Tips geben?
Gespeichert

Bis denne
EddiFox
Urmel
Global Moderator
Elite Member
*****
Offline Offline

Geschlecht: Männlich
Beiträge: 554


« Antworten #1 am: 01. März 2009, 11:09:51 »

Hallo,


Schonmal jemand von Euch so etwas realisiert bzw kann mir dazu
ein paar Tips geben?


Roboteranwendungen mit Abstandssensoren schon jede Menge, allerdings in eher sauberen Umgebungen.

Abstandssensoren gibt es heute im Bereich von knapp über 100 Euro bis zum Preis eines gut ausgestatteten Mittelklassewagens, da ist die Auswahl groß.

Eine wichtige Rolle könnte, wie schon angedeutet, die Umgebung spielen, wenn da auf allem Schleifstaub klebt, könnten die meisten Messverfahren in Schwierigkeiten kommen.

Am einfachsten wäre eine Lösung mit einem einfachen Sensor mit Schaltausgang. Die messen optisch (LED, Laser),per Ultraschall oder elektrisch (kapazitiv, induktiv) und haben nur einen Schaltausgang, der bei einer einstellbaren Entfernung umschaltet. So ein Sensor wird am Roboter montiert und man tastet die Scheibe damit ab. Aus der Veränderung der Schaltpunkte ergibt sich die Größenänderung der Scheibe.

Die nächste Stufe sind messende Sensoren mit analogem (0-10 V oder 4-20 mA) Ausgang oder serieller Schnittstelle (RS-232 oder RS-485). Die arbeiten meistens mit Laser, seltener mit Ultraschall. Kapazitve oder Wirbelstromsensoren sind in diesem Bereich die genauesten (bis Nanometer), aber dann auch teuer und empfindlich, insbesondere müssen sie sehr nah ans Messobjekt gebracht werden. So ein Lasersensor muss nicht unbedingt am Roboter hängen, er könnte auch in der Zelle hängen und permanent die Scheibe überwachen. Aber wie gesagt, hier könnte es zu Problemen kommen, wenn sich Schmutz auf dem Sensor absetzt.

Dann gibt es Laserliniensensoren. Die messen nicht nur einen Abstand, sondern eine ganze Profillinie (z.B. auch bei der Schweißnahtüberwachung.) Sowas wird in der Regel über Ethernet, USB oder Firewire angesprochen, ist recht teuer, kann aber die Oberfläche der Scheibe exakt vermessen, auch bei unterschiedlicher Abnutzung.

Weiterhin gibt es die Möglichkeit über Bildverarbeitung Vermessungen vorzunehmen, was zwar aufwendig ist, aber die Kamera kann ggf. weit weg vom Messobjekt bleiben und ist so besser vor Verschmutzung geschützt.

Hoffe der kleine Überblick hilft schon mal

  Urmel
Gespeichert
EddiFox
Neuling
*
Offline Offline

Geschlecht: Männlich
Beiträge: 8



« Antworten #2 am: 11. März 2009, 17:02:24 »

Hallo Urmel,

Ich denke ich versuchs erstmal mit nem normalen Rollen-Microschalter, da in dem
Raum ein nicht zu unterschätzender Staubanteil herscht, der wiederum zu
erheblichen Problemen führen könnte mit den anderen Messmethoden.
Ma sehen, vielleicht ist es ja völlig ausreichend. Cool
Gespeichert

Bis denne
EddiFox
Schybulla
Junior Member
****
Offline Offline

Geschlecht: Männlich
Beiträge: 101



« Antworten #3 am: 12. März 2009, 06:26:21 »

Hallo EddiFox

Geht es dir denn um den Abstand oder willst du einfach nur eine zuverlässige Zustellung??
Wenn es dir nur darum geht einen konstanten Polierprozess zu haben, dann könntest du die
Strom/Leistungsaufnahme am Antriebsmotor der Polierscheibe messen. Am besten an einer
Stelle im Programm wo der Roboter über einen bestimmten Zeitraum ( ich denke 5s reichen )
relativ gleichmäßigen Druck an der Polierscheibe hat.
Bei Unterschreitung des festgelegten Wertes läst du dann später den Roboter beim nächsten
Durchgang zustellen.

Gruß

Schybulla
Gespeichert

Weil der Klügere nach gibt - regieren die Dummen die Welt
EddiFox
Neuling
*
Offline Offline

Geschlecht: Männlich
Beiträge: 8



« Antworten #4 am: 12. März 2009, 10:03:13 »

Hi,

Es geht mir natürlich um beides, zuverlässige Abstandsmessung und daraus
resultierende sichere Zustellung. Es liegt an der Scheibe kein großer Verschleiß
an, es reicht völlig aus wenn ich alle 2-3h einmal messe.
Das heißt, die Zustellung sollte schon recht zuverlässig arbeiten.
Gespeichert

Bis denne
EddiFox
Seiten: [1] Nach oben Drucken 
Roboterforum für Industrieroboter Anwender  |  Allgemeines zum Thema Industrieroboter  |  Roboterforum allgemein (Moderatoren: Sven Weyer, rmac, Iceberg)  |  Thema: Abstandsmessung « vorheriges nächstes »
Gehe zu:  


Einloggen mit Benutzername, Passwort und Sitzungslänge

Powered by MySQL Powered by PHP Powered by SMF 1.1.11 | SMF © 2006, Simple Machines LLC
Seo4Smf v0.2 © Webmaster's Talks
Prüfe XHTML 1.0 Prüfe CSS